RTA Environmental Technology, as part of RTA Operations has been commissioned to prepare the environmmental overview for the proposed refurbishment or replacement of three bridges, near Glen Innes. The overview relates to Fladbury Bridge approximately 30km north of Glen Innes on the Glen Innes to Emmaville Road and, Beardy Waters and Dandahra Creek Bridges which are located on the Gwydir Highway approximately 7km and 68km from Glen Innes respectively. Fladbury Bridge was constructed in 1910 and is a fourteen span single lane low level timber bridge on concrete piers. Both Beardy Waters and Dandahra Creek Bridges are two lane narrow timber beam bridges which were constructed in 1952.
